Workers put fence up around Reflecting Pool as Trump’s renovation chaos deepens
The Trump administration has installed fencing around the Lincoln Memorial Reflecting Pool, citing safety for upcoming 4th of July fireworks and concerns over vandalism by activists. The project is part of a $16 million renovation effort that has faced ongoing management challenges.
